Based on prior intelligence, the band head out for Thistletop to investigate the rising goblin menace. Heading out into the Nettlewood, the group is ambushed by a goblin patrol. The leaping goblin attacks were ineffective as the party quickly dispatched them.
Finding a secret entrance into the thick thistle and briar patches, the band maneuvers through the cramped winding passages in the thicket. They find a small clearing where there is a small hole in the earth, heading straight down. Exploring the hole is tricky and they secure and lower a knotted rope down and Seamus explores the cavern below. He climbs over to a ledge and secures the rope down for the rest of the group to follow. As the last of the groups makes it down a vicious bunyip leaps from the water. Nim and Seamus each land blows, but it is the mighty Crukdon who winds up spatchcocking the bunyip.
Facing the pretty kitty and the goblin hippie. After looting the cavern, the group goes back up the rope to the thickets. After looking out at an observation point, the group notices a robed goblin sneaking up on them with a fire-pelted cougar. Crukdon tries to calm the cougar, while the group talks to the goblin. With amazing negotiating skills, the Heroes of Sandpoint extract a bit of information about the state of things inside Thistletop. The goblin is not happy about the longshanks that have taken over advising the chief, Ripnugget. The party release the goblin, and he asks that the group spare as many goblins of his tribe as they can, that the real villains are the longshanks inside.

Finally prepared to enter the room ahead, the band bursts open the twin stone doors. A tiny quasit is by a small triangular pool with bubbling fluid that looks like magma, shrieks at the party. She then cuts herself and drops blood into the pool. Dimming the glow of the pool, startling the quasit, a sinspawn emerges from the pool.
The fight begins immediately, and the sinspawn does not last long. The quasit proves to be a much tougher adversary. Nim briefly distracts the quasit as Seamus and Crukdon close in. The battle drags on. but the band is eventually victorious. Nim discovers that the pool is nearly drained of power and suggests that creating more sinpawn will drain it permanently. Seamus shakes the quasit over the pool and creates three more sinspawn, which are dispatched with much prejudice.

Below the glassworks, the band explores the basement and finds a walled off part of the basement, recently opened. They find Ameiko's bound and locked in a room. She warns the heroes of her brother and pleas that he must be stopped. The band heals her, and she heads back to town to warn the Sheriff and Mayor. About to complete the search, the group discovers Ameiko's brother Tsuto and a few goblins. After a fierce fight, the party strips Tsuto of his gear and leaves him unconscious and bound in the room where he imprisoned Ameiko. Tsuto's notes reveal some interesting information, the leader of the goblin assaults is the former aasimar girl adopted by the former priest of Sandpoint (and Tsuto's girlfriend).
Descending down into the old smuggler's passage, the party discovers a much older structure below the basement of the glassworks. The entrance was guarded by a creature spawned from the work of the ancient Runelords. The band was able to dispatch it quickly, and begin exploring the underground structure. Following the tunnel they come up through the commode of a jail room. all of the cells are barred. As Amana moves into the room, two sinpawn strike. Some of the party moves up to the commode as Amana retreats down. The rest move around to the jail using another hallway. After dispatching the sinspawns the band continues to explore down the back hallway. They find several rooms, mostly empty, except for a dozen ancient zombies trapped in pits. The party dispatches them by dropping burning pallets on top of them.
Exploring down another passage, the party encounters a vargouille, but with the protection of a countersong, defeat it quickly. They also find a room where everything is levitating, and a few interesting objects. Continuing on to explore the final passage, the party meets a particularly large and malformed goblin. Happy to discover his ability to vomit as an attack, the band keeps it down to defeat the vile creature. As the party rests and recovers, they begin to question their life choices.

The day after the goblin assault on Sandpoint, the town begins the recovery effort. The townsfolk all seem to be aware of the heroic effort that the band put forth to defeat the goblin scourge. As the band travels through town, they are greeted enthusiastically by people taking them for battling the goblins. The baker gives Nim a fresh loaf of bread, the brewmaster gives Seamus a bottle of his latest brew, all the town seems grateful.
The sheriff contacts the band and asks that they meet him in the barracks for a discreet matter. When the group arrives, Father Zantus is waiting there too. There is a matter that the Father would like investigated, a break in at one of the crypts in the boneyard next to the new cathedral. After agreeing everyone heads over to the boneyard, and the Father waits in the sanctuary. The door to the crypt is open and when the band goes inside to look around, they are attacked by two skeletons. After dispatching the undead, the disturbed tomb belongs to the former priest of Sandpoint, Father Ezakien Tobyn. The sheriff would like to keep everything kept confidential for now.
After returning to the Rusty Dragon, the band catches up with Aldern Foxglove, the noble they rescued from the gobin attack. He invites the party over and buys them a round of ale. He pays each band member 50 gold as gratitude, and invites everyone to a boar hunt the next day. After agreeing, he leaves saying he has to attend to his preparations for returning home, he just vacations in Sandpoint.
Just then a woman and her child arrive at the inn asking for help. Her son had been complaining about a monster in the closet, and it has turned out to be a serious problem. The mother pleas to the heroes of Sandpoint, and everyone heads over to the Barett house. Once inside, they head straight up to the child's bedroom. It quickly becomes apparent that the monster in the closet is a trapped goblin, and that Alergast Barett died fighting it. The party immediately attacks the goblin, even though Seamus lands a sound blow to the little vermin, Nim brings it down with a splendid shot from the crossbow. Amele is thankful, but becomes distraught when she finds out about her husbands death. The party donates 15 gold pieces to help relocate the Baretts to Magnimar with other family.
The next day the party decides to investigate the paths the goblins took to get into the town. After finding evidence that the goblins deliberately took the hidden game trails to approach the down. And that a medium sized humanoid had accompanied them, then wandered into down through the main gate. The band also met with the Sheriff and a ranger that keeps an eye on the area goblin tribes. The party gets general survey of the goblin groups, as well as some recent intelligence that the goblins have stopped their usual infighting and are rallying together.
Returning back to Rusty Dragon, the party is met by the barmaid who is worried about Ameiko. Going up to her room, the barmaid shows them a note that, translated, reveals that her brother has summoned her to the glassworks. The barmaid is sure he is up to no good.
The band heads up to the glassworks to investigate. Searching around, they enter the glassworks through one of the secondary entrances. Searching through the main level, the party finds no signs of life and a large murder scene. Finally in the furnace room, the group catches a gang of goblins frolicking about. The battle has started, and after dispatching several of the goblins, the green skinned menace realize they are fighting the longshanks that drove them out of Sandpoint and flee. The band recuperates, preparing to search further...

The group has been gathered together to perform in the far-away town of Sandpoint, for the Swallowtail Festival. Sandpoint is located up the coast from Magnimar in Varisia. The band employer is a grey haired, fantastically mustached, gentleman Philler Tolo of Absalom. He has sent along his trusted aide Crukdon Thadosh, a not-so-half-orc warrior from Tian Xia.
The band consists of: Seamus (dwarf brawler) on bagpipes, Droka (fetchling skald) on pan pipes, Senoy (aasimar magician-bard) dancer, Nim (gnome bard) on glockenspiel, Amana (vishkanya archaeologist-bard) on percussion, and Bahram (human flame dancer-bard) dancer.
The ship transporting the group, The Squidmarked, was delayed by weather, leaving the inner sea, so the group arrived in Sandpoint just in time to get set up to perform. While rushing along, Grukdon stayed behind to finish unloading the ship and watch over the gear to the Rusty Dragon Inn.
Up on stage, the band opened up the festival with some avant-garde material to warm the crowd for the speakers. Seamus lead in with a bag pipe solo, and the rest of the ensemble following after a moment. The number was well received, and the crowd was enjoying the show.
When it came time for the speakers, it was the usual town festival spiel, except when the priest set off the thunderstone and released the swallowtails... havoc. Goblins were assaulting the town, setting fires, looting, killing, and singing. Two groups of goblins attacked the village square, and irritated at being upstaged by goblin-glee, the party responds to the open hostility in kind. Amana engaged the goblin warchanter in a duel of whips, which he lost to the vicious little green skinned goblin bard.
After clearing the square, the band follows the next largest commotion to the north. A gang of goblins were attacking a nobleman and his dog. Arriving too late to save the dog, the band starts distracting the goblins from their quarry and slowly (very slowly) dispatching them. The rescued nobleman, Aldern Foxglove, is grateful and offers an invitation to the Rusty Dragon Inn so he can more properly thank you.
The town quickly calms, mayor Deverin, Sherrif Hemlock, and Father Zantus thank the band for their bravery and heroics in such a horrible tragedy. Returning to the docks to find Crukdon sitting on the groups crates surrounded by a handful of dead goblins. The party gathers their stuff up on a wagon and heads to the Rusty Dragon Inn, where they were offered free rooms for the week in thanks for helping repel the goblin menace.

Back to the beginning with Rise of the Runelords!
The PCs will be 25-point buys, no PFS restrictions. Non-standard races subject to GM approval.
However, I do enjoy parties with a theme. This time each PC is required to spend one (1) skill point in either Perform(sing) or Perform([instrument]). Yes, the party is a band. Players that select bard, skald, or one of the bard archetypes: animal speaker, archaeologist, arcane healer, archivist, celebrity, court bard, daredevil, detective, diva, duettist, flame dancer, geisha, juggler, magician, songhealer, or street performer will get a bonus magic item. No two bards should be the same archetype.
There will be the usual bonuses for character backgrounds, sketches, and things that enhance the party theme. There is a 20 GP award for haiku featuring kobolds, loss/sadness, and roast beef sandwiches. 150 GP will be awarded for three stanza songs featuring the same topics. Yes, I expect Caruthers and Timmy to make guest appearances.
